Pursuant to Sections 4721 and 4722, the Department of Parks and Recreation, or the department, on favorable recommendation of the board, may acquire any forested lands on which are found growing trees of the species Sequoia gigantea when, in the opinion of the commission or the board, the acquisition of such forested lands is necessary to the preservation of the Sequoia trees and to the public welfare.
Cal. Pub. Res. Code § 4723
Preservation of Big Trees
Amended by Stats. 1976, Ch. 1300.
